Puppet
i. Glove/finger Puppets
Puppets can be in the form of glove forming the
body and body parts of puppets.
When using this type of puppet, the fingers or only a
finger inserted into the gloves and moved to turn
the puppets body parts.
Each finger is given a specific role to play.
Animal-shaped hand puppets can be introduced to
children as insects, worms, cats, rabbits and so on.
It is made of a soft material and can be washed.
Hand puppets will entertain children and strengthen
family relationships and help train children to
express themselves and develop speech faster.

Model
i. Scale Model
Scale model refers to materials that are built in sizes
as large as the original form or in a smaller size,
greater or equal according to the scale of certain
expansion or downsizing.
Each made to resemble the original thing.
It can be held and observed easily.
6.2.2.3 Realia
Realia refers to the actual (real) material.
Students can see, touch, feel and hear the realia.
This gives a real and meaningful experience for
students.
Types of realia include:
i. Natural Realia
Natural realia may be of natural living materials
that exist and can be seen with the naked eye, such
as animals, plant or rigid non-living materials such
as machinery, equipment and vehicles.

Advantages of 3D Materials
Concepts can be properly constructed because
students can see the real thing.
Learning will become more efficient because the
students can learn from the use of real materials.
Students are able to better understand the
nature, structure and movement of things.
Provide experience of the real situation of a
substance or thing.
Encourage students to make further studies about
an event or product.
Provide more opportunities for students to
interact with each other.
Arouse the curiosity that will lead to the concept
of learning through research.
